Numerical and experimental identifications of a motor-toggle mechanism
چکیده انگلیسی

In this paper, the punching machine is made up by a toggle mechanism driven by a permanent magnet (PM) synchronous servomotor. First, Hamilton’s principle, Lagrange multiplier, geometric constraints and partitioning method are employed to derive its dynamic equations. The system parameters are difficult to obtain if the mechanism’s components cannot be taken apart. In this paper, the recursive least-squares (RLS) method is adopted to identify these parameters of the motor-toggle mechanism, which cannot be disassembled and their real values cannot be measured. From the comparison between the numerical simulations and experimental results, it is shown that the RLS identification method is feasible, and the parameters of links’ masses and friction coefficient are identified accurately.
